Nestled at the confluence of the Drava and Danube rivers, Kopački Rit Nature Park in Bilje unfolds as one of Europe’s largest and most biodiverse wetlands. This sprawling haven of marshes, meandering channels, and lush forests serves as an ecological bridge between Hungary, Croatia, and Serbia. The park’s origins trace back to the post-Ice Age era, when shifting river courses created a mosaic of habitats that have been carefully protected since its official designation as a nature park in 1976. Rich in both flora and fauna, Kopački Rit harbors over 260 bird species, 40 fish species, and an abundance of plant life, making it a paradise for nature enthusiasts and birdwatchers alike.
Visitors planning a trip to Kopački Rit should consider that the park’s true allure changes with the seasons. Spring and early summer bring a symphony of migratory birds nesting among the reeds, while autumn paints the landscape in warm hues and attracts flocks of waterfowl preparing for migration. Winters are quieter but offer tranquil walks and the unique chance to witness the frosted wetlands, though some paths may be less accessible due to mud or ice. The park is best explored on guided boat tours or walking trails with observation towers, which blend immersive wildlife spotting with respectful conservation practice. Booking tours in advance, especially during peak months from April to October, helps ensure availability and a well-paced visit.
